Миграция с Sentry на Хоук

1 min read

Предположим, у вас перестал работать мониторинг ошибок от Sentry и вы решили перейти на Хоук. Сделать это можно будет буквально в несколько кликов.

Для начала, вам потребуется зарегистрироваться и создать воркспейс. Внутри этого воркспейса надо создать новый проект.

1. Скопируйте DSN

После создания проекта вы увидите каталог интеграций. Ищем карточку Sentry и кликаем на нее.

Откроется страница, где можно скопировать Data Source Name (DSN) — адрес, на который клиентские SDK Sentry будут слать ошибки. 

В будущем этот адрес можно будет найти в Настройках Проекта, в разделе Интеграции.

2. Используйте DSN в настройках Sentry SDK

Найдите инициализацию Sentry в своем коде и поменяйте (или добавьте) параметр dsn

Пример кода для Sentry Node.js:

Sentry.init({ dsn: "https://5694885013c742e0a62d5785a840d04c296a5b0170ac9fe8b42bc00a6f49156f@k1.hawk.so/0", });

Готово, можно проверять интеграцию. Сгенерируйте ошибку в коде и посмотрите, появилась ли она в гараже. Допустима небольшая задержка.